Market Insight
Milipol Asia-Pacific serves as a regional event, attracting large numbers visitors from across the ASEAN area. As such, there are a wide variety of requirements from different nations. Some initiatives of particular interest are:
- Singapore
- As a tech leader for the region, Singapore is looking to reach and maintain an edge in Artificial Intelligence. As part of its National AI Strategy, Singapore looks to international collaboration to maximise innovation and adoption in the field.
- Cyber security remains a focus for Singapore, with government supported initiatives to drive a wide variety of Critical National Infrastructure to adopt enhanced security measures. Particular focus has been given to the healthcare sector and cloud computing, with training of non-technical employees a running theme.
- Singapore’s involvement in the F35 programme has helped solidify its place as a trusted partner for sensitive technology in the region.
- Vietnam
- Part of a wider defence modernization, Vietnam is eager to overhaul the capabilities of the Vietnam Border Guard (part of the MoD) away from legacy, Soviet era equipment.
- Maritime security a major focus area, with Vietnam on the frontline of South China Sea tensions - this is also an area of focus for other ASEAN countries, but most pronounced in Vietnam.
- Malaysia
- With a boosted defence spending and the implementation of a new 5 year plan starting in 2025, the Malaysian market may provide opportunity in the Maritime security and homeland defence sectors.
